Former UFC fighter Suman Mokhtarian has died at the age of 33 after being shot and killed in an alleged targeted attack in Australia.

According to The Daily Telegraph, New South Wales officials believe Mokhtarian was out for a walk when the fatal encounter happened. Witnesses told police shots rang out of a red Audi around 6 PM local time before the car sped off.

Mokhtarian was shot in the upper torso ... and paramedics tried to revive him, but efforts were unsuccessful.

11:09 AM PT -- Court documents, obtained by TMZ Sports, show Julian Fleming is facing nine total charges ... including one count of homicide by vehicle while driving under the influence, one count of homicide by vehicle and one count of aggravated assault by vehicle while driving under the influence.

Additionally, the docs note Fleming allegedly had a BAC of .118 shortly after the crash.

9:54 AM PT -- Julian Fleming's attorney, David Bahuriak, tells TMZ Sports ... one of the charges his client is facing is homicide by vehicle -- and he's convinced the prosecution's filing is "wrong."

"In my view," the lawyer said, "the prosecution here took a tragic and unavoidable accident and turned it into a crime when the facts don't support that. The facts don't support criminal homicide."

Bahuriak added Fleming "lost the love of his life" during the crash ... and "this prosecution does nothing to advance the interests of anyone."

Former Penn State wide receiver Julian Fleming is facing multiple criminal charges related to the tragic ATV accident that killed his girlfriend earlier this year.

It's usually good vibes in Flavortown ... but Guy Fieri revealed he experienced a major bummer when two truckloads of his Santo Tequila was stolen last November in an interview for "60 Minutes," which aired in October 2025.

Here's what went down ... Fieri, who cofounded Santo along with Sammy Hagar in 2017, received a call from the company's president, who let him know a considerable amount of their product -- 24,000 bottles, to be exact -- had disappeared, according to CBS News.

Santo's higher-ups had hired a logistics company to deal with the transportation of its products, and the organization hired a trucking company, which then hired another two trucking companies, which in turn hired drivers ... it's a lot, we know.

10:44 AM PT -- Mark Sanchez's team requested to waive his initial court hearing slated for Tuesday ... stating upon acceptance, he will enter a not guilty plea.

8:04 AM PT -- Mark Sanchez is now facing a Level 5 Felony battery involving serious bodily injury charge ... which carries a penalty of one to six years behind bars, Marion County Prosecutor Ryan Mears announced minutes ago.

Mears explained that upon receiving further information on the alleged victim's condition, it was clear the more severe charge was necessary. According to the amended probable cause affidavit, the alleged victim suffered a "severe laceration to the side of his face, penetrating all the way through his left cheek" ... and stated the pain he experienced eventually reached a 10 on a scale of 1-10.

mark-sanchez-Audio-Template
GATHERING EVIDENCE???

IMPD Chief Chris Bailey added Sanchez won't get any special treatment ... saying, "I don't care who you are, I don't care what you do for a living, I don't care where you live -- if you come into our city, commit violence, we will use all the tools at our disposal to hold you accountable."

Bailey said given the cases that have unfolded in recent years, "we're lucky that no one's dead right now" due to a knife being involved.

Mark Sanchez was slapped with 3 misdemeanor charges for his alleged role in Saturday's violent altercation with a truck driver in Indiana that left the ex-football great with multiple stab wounds, according to court documents.

Prosecutors charged Sanchez with battery resulting in injury, public intoxication and unlawful entry of a motor vehicle after he was hospitalized following the Saturday morning bloodshed in downtown Indianapolis.

A night of celebration turned tragic in Alabama, after a mass shooting left at least two people dead and 14 others injured ... including two children, one critically.

According to Montgomery Police, gunfire erupted around 11:30 PM as crowds gathered during one of the city's busiest nights ... with a fair, other attractions, and a football game between Tuskegee University and Morehouse College all happening nearby.

According to reports, the chaos started when a fight broke out between two groups and quickly escalated into a running gun battle through the packed streets. Law enforcement says there were two parties involved that were shooting at each other in the middle of a crowd.
